A correct driving style can strongly affect the fuel consumption. This work proposes a method to quantify the driving style economy via inertial measurements. It presents a low-cost and vehicle-independent system for the acquisition of the variables related to the dynamics of a vehicle. Then it describes the signal processing and the algorithm which calculates the over-consumption of energy with respect to different reference profiles. Finally, experimental results show the application of the algorithm to real data gathered on public transportation means.
